Presbyterian Topped by Furman on the Road

GREENVILLE, S.C.- The Presbyterian Blue Hose (2-15, Big South: 0-9) lost to the Furman Paladins (7-7, Big South: 7-2), 16-7, in their final game of the season.
 
How It Happened
  • In the first quarter, Furman took control of the game with ten goals in the quarter.
  • In the second quarter, Furman scored the first two goals. Then, Presbyterian's Ryann Doyle scored her fourth goal of the season off an Ana Boothe assist at the 8:46 mark. Then, Madison Foti scored Presbyterian's second goal off a free position shot with 2:38 left in the quarter. Foti's goal was her second of the season. Furman scored the final goal of the first half.
  • In the third quarter, PC scored the first two goals. Willow Hammond put the ball in the back of the net with 11:41 on the clock. At the 8:22 mark, Presbyterian's Mickey Paredes scored her first goal of the season. Boothe assisted on the goal. Then, Furman scored. With 5:07 left in the quarter, Kenzie Partsch scored her sixth goal of the season. Ellie Lewis tallied her first assist of the season on the goal.
  • In the fourth quarter, Furman scored their final goal of the game with just over two and a half minutes gone in the quarter. With 4:54 on the clock, Hammond recorded her second goal of the game and her 19th of the season off a free position shot. Presbyterian's Partsch closed out the game's scoring with her second goal of the game and her seventh of the season on a free position shot with 1:41 on the clock.
 
Notables
  • Presbyterian finished the game with 12 shots. Partsch and Hammond each posted three shots to lead the Blue Hose.
  • Presbyterian outscored Furman over the last three quarters of the game, 7-6.
  • The Blue Hose collected 16 ground balls.
